ORDINANCE NUMBER 22-_, SECOND SERIES <br /> AN ORDINANCE AMENDING CHAPTER 17 OF THE CITY CODE <br /> REGARDING DEFINITIONS, LAND USE MATRIX,AND <br /> ACCESSORY DWELLING UNITS <br /> CITY OF PEQUOT LAKES <br /> COUNTY OF CROW WING <br /> STATE OF MINNESOTA <br /> The City Council of the City of Pequot Lakes does ordain=as follows; <br /> Purpose and Intent: The purpose and intent of thisordinance is to amend Chapter <br /> 17 of the Pequot Lakes City Code regarding definitions, Land Use Matrix, and Accessory <br /> Dwelling Units. <br /> Amendment: Chapter 17,Article 3.2 shall be amended as follows: <br /> Section 17-3.2 DEFINITIONS <br /> Accessory Dwelling Unit(ADU):A single unit located on the same property as a <br /> principal dwelling proving complete,independent,living facilities for one or more <br /> persons,including permanent provisions for living,sleeping,eating, cooking,and <br /> sanitation. An ADU maybe detached, attached,interior(upper or lower level), above <br /> garage or a garage conversion:,. <br /> Section 17-716 Accessory Dwelling Unit(ADU): <br /> 1. Accessory Dwelling Unit(ADU) requires a permit on a conforming residential lot <br /> located outside of the Shoreland Area and shall comply with the following <br /> standards: <br /> A. One ADU allowed per parcel; <br /> B. All required setbacks of the underlying zone shall be met; <br /> C. Impervious coverage limits of underlying zone shall be met; <br /> D. An existing dwelling with multiple lots shall be consolidated into one lot to <br /> construct an ADU; <br /> E. Maximum square footage of the ADU shall be ; <br /> F. Maximum height shall not be more than main dwelling or maximum height of <br /> underlying zone; <br /> G. A detached ADU shall not be constructed closer than 10 feet of the main <br /> dwelling; <br /> H. Architectural Standards: <br /> i. Wood construction; <br /> ii. Siding shall match main dwelling; <br /> iii. Exterior color shall match/be compatible with main dwelling; <br />
